The Cost of a Replacement Car Key

It can be a hassle to lose your car keys. It's important to keep in mind that a replacement key may not be as expensive as you think.

Audi.jpgThe cost of a replacement car key depends on several factors, including the type of key you need and the location of your home. Keys that are traditional are the least expensive, while smart keys are the most costly.

Cost of parts

Depending on the type of key you require the price can vary. Standard keys without transponder chips are priced from $50 to $110. The cost increases if you need an ignition key with a transponder chip, or a push-to-start vehicle that requires a second fob to turn on the car. The keys are costly to duplicate and replace, and harder to steal.

The cost can also be affected by the year, make and model of car you have. The latest models may have transponder chips that must be linked to the car by an auto locksmith car key replacement cost or dealer. Cost of Labor

The type of car key that you require will determine the amount it will cost to replace. For less than $10, a traditional double-edged key can be duplicated at an area hardware store. To program and make more advanced keys, you will need special equipment. This can dramatically increase the cost of replacing your car key.

If your car has a key fob to unlock and start the vehicle, you'll need to install a new key fob in addition. The cost could be anywhere from to $200 depending on the vehicle's make and model. Additionally, many newer vehicles also use a transponder chip inside the key that needs to be replaced and programmed in order to function properly. This is a price that is difficult to estimate prior to the moment when the key is lost and has to be replaced.

To create a replacement key, a special cutting machine will also be required. These can be expensive to purchase and not readily available to those who do not have an auto mechanic's shop. The key housing must also be replaced, which can increase the cost of replacing a key.

Depending on the type of car key you have, you might need to purchase other replacement parts too. Certain key fobs, for instance, come with features such as remote lock/unlock or panic buttons, which can increase overall costs. Furthermore, certain key fobs require a battery that can be quite pricey to replace.

It is recommended to create an extra car key before you lose the original one. This will ease the stress of losing your keys and also ensure that you have an extra. If you do need a new key, you should seek out a locksmith or car dealer that has the proper equipment to work with your vehicle. This is less expensive than buying a new key from a dealer and you can avoid the fees that are high with this method.

If you have a key that requires programming, you must have a record of the immobilizer code or key number in case you want to be able to reprogramme it later. This information is typically located on your title or registration and can be provided to an auto dealer or locksmith for a small fee.

Cost of replacement keys

You might need to purchase new keys from an automotive locksmith or dealer, depending on the make and models of your vehicle. Check the key of your car to determine if it is equipped with an electronic transponder or smart key chip. These technologies can raise the price of your car key replacement.

A classic car that does not have a keyfob can be affordable and can be duplicated at the local hardware store for less than $25. It is recommended to keep another spare in case you lose the original.

More recent cars have keys that emit an electronic signal to unlock and start the car. This can be a huge issue to replace in the event that it is lost, since you'll need to contact the car manufacturer for a new key and have it paired with your vehicle. The cost of a standard key fob replacement can range from $50 to $150.

In certain cases, you can have a key fob replaced at the dealership so provided you can show proof of ownership using registration or title. Dealers might charge an additional cost to cover travel expenses and time spent in remote locations. You can also purchase an aftermarket key on the internet or even directly from the car manufacturer. This option is cheaper however it is more risky as the quality of these keys can't be assured.
